What are bin hire services?
Bin hire or skip hire services
help you remove and dispose of waste in a safe and organised way.
They work best when you need to clear a large amount of waste.
For example, during a home renovation, you may need to remove old furniture, building debris, and broken fittings.
A bin hire service makes this process simple.
The provider places a skip or container on or near your property.
You put your waste into the bin during your project.
When the job finishes, the team collects the bin and disposes of the waste responsibly.
Why should you use a bin hire service?
Eco-friendly waste disposal
Improper waste disposal harms the environment.
A professional bin hire company follows proper waste management practices.
The team separates waste and sends recyclable materials for processing.
They also handle hazardous materials safely.
This approach helps reduce environmental damage over time.
Less hassle
Normally, you must arrange waste removal on your own.
With a bin hire service, you only place the waste into the bin.
The provider collects the bin when it reaches the fill line.
They handle transport and disposal.
This saves you time and effort.

Safer workplace
Loose waste creates safety risks at industrial and construction sites.
Sharp objects can cause injuries.
Large items can block work areas.
Regular bin collection keeps the site clean and organised.
It also helps workers move safely around the space.
